After Victor Osimhen and Moses Simon, both picked up their respective club’s player of the season awards, one of their international teammates is also up for the award at his club
Nigeria star Chidozie Awaziem is among the five players nominated for Leganes player of the season. It’s been a disappointing La Liga season for Los Pepineros as they sit in 19th place five points from safety with just three games to go.
But despite their struggles, Awaziem excellent performances have not gone unnoticed and has now been nominated for the club’s player of the season.
It’s a remarkable feat for the 23-year-old who only joined Leganes on loan from Porto at the beginning of the season.
The former Caykur Rizespor has made 28 appearances in all competitions for Javier Aguirre’s side and has been rock solid in almost every game.
According to Sofascore, Awaziem has an average rating of 6.71, which is one of the highest in Leganes side. The Nigeria international will go up against Oscar, Recio, Rodrigues and Cuellar for the award.
The winner will be determined by the number of retweets and likes each player gets on the popular social media site, Twitter.
